Linear discriminant analysis (LDA) is designed to seek a linear transformation that projects a data set into a lower-dimensional feature space for maximum class geometrical separability. LDA cannot always guarantee better classification accuracy, since its formulation is not in light of the properties of the classifiers, such as the automatic speech recognizer (ASR).
